Goldberg sent WWE fans into a tizzy when he returned after a decade on Monday Night Raw. And he set up a battle of the beasts as he accepted Brock Lesnar’s challenge. The former champion was willing to stay retired until Lesnar’s manager Heyman’s trash-talk forced him to return. Goldberg promised he’d destroy Lesnar, with an epic ‘You’re last’.
He said: “The biggest thing I missed, other than kicking ass, is being a superhero for the kids all around the world. In this day and age, there ain't enough of us," he said. "I thought to myself, 'Maybe I have one more ass-kicking left in me.' I thought to myself, 'Maybe I have one bad-ass spear left in me.' Then I thought to myself, 'Maybe I have one last devastating jackhammer in me,'" Goldberg began. "So, Brock Lesnar, not only does that mean that you're next ... but most importantly, it means, Brock Lesnar, you're last!"
Goldberg’s return coincides with the WWE 2K17 video game where he is a playable character. Before coming to WWE, WCW was Goldberg’s stomping ground where he had a 173-match winning streak. He has always been known for his signature moves – the Speak and Jackhammer. Before he became a professional wrestler, he played college football for Georgia and played three years in the NFL.
